Glazed Curtain Walls with Cantilevered Mass Timber Framing

This commercial facade typology combines unitized glass curtain wall systems with expressed mass timber structural framing, creating dramatic cantilevers over multi-story glazed entrance atriums. Deep soffits and warm timber interiors contrast with crisp exterior glazing, mediating between large-scale civic presence and sustainable biophilic design.

Double-height mass timber atrium with expansive glazed curtain wall and slatted wood ceilings by Lake Flato Architects.

Projects — Lake Flato

A mass timber and glass atrium by Lake Flato Architects, exemplifying high-transparency public interiors with exposed structural timber and diagonal bracing.

What we like about this project
Heavy diagonal steel braces cut cleanly through the plane of the multi-story glass curtain wall.

Geometry
Multi-story volume defined by exposed glulam beams, diagonal steel braces, and a floor-to-ceiling curtain wall framing street views.
Facade system
Full-height glazed curtain wall integrated with structural steel framing and diagonal braces.
Structural guess
Heavy timber frame with supplementary steel diagonal bracing and concrete floor slabs.
Spatial scale
Expansive double-height volume providing a generous, human-scaled civic gathering hall.
Lighting
Abundant natural daylight floods through the east-facing multistory curtain wall, supplemented by modern suspended ring fixtures.
Atmosphere
Warm, luminous, and connected directly to the outdoor public realm.
Environmental context
Urban streetscape visible through extensive structural glazing, showing neighboring masonry architecture and street life.
Spatial experience
A bright, porous public foyer that bridges interior lounge zones with the surrounding urban landscape.
Composition rhythm
Horizontal timber slats alternate with vertical mullions and structural diagonals to create a layered textural screen.
